Job Summary

The Production Home Assembler follows work orders and instructions in order to accurately and efficiently prepare and assemble building components and homes in a factory assembly line environment.

Essential Duties And Responsibilities

Operate various hand tools, power tools and equipment used to complete carpentry duties including: Circular Saw Table Saw Router Pneumatic Nail Gun (roofing, framing and finish work) Drills And other tools needed for measuring, cutting, fastening, and drilling Frame, layout and build floors Prepare, layout and build walls Layout, run and install electrical lines, switches, receptacles and panels/breaker boxes Install and prepare dry for finish tape, mud and texture Complete roof construction, decking, flashing and shingling Cabinet and or finish carpentry and trim, build and installation Installation of siding, windows and doors Painting of interior and exterior of homes Cooperate and promote a team concept with all other company employees Adhere to all rules and regulations, at all times Meet or exceed company safety standards Perform other tasks as assigned by management

Minimum Qualifications

Must be at least 18 years of age Must be legally authorized to work in the United States Be able to read, write, and speak English High School diploma, preferred

Knowledge, Skills And Abilities

Ability to read a tape measure Possess basic construction knowledge and comfortable using basic tools Excellent attention to detail Ability to read blueprints, a plus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and multi-task Ability to trouble shoot and problem solve in a high-volume Versatility and willingness to transfer into various departments when necessary You must be able to communicate efficiently and clearly with other Team Members

Working Conditions

Continuous exposure to heat, cold, noise, and working outdoors. Must wear protective equipment while at the location

Physical Requirements

Requires walking, sitting, lifting, pushing, pulling and climbing to a significant degree Heavy Work-Exerting up to 50 pounds of force occasionally, and/or up to 20 pounds or force frequently, and/or up to 10 pounds of force constantly to move objects While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and hear, in order to communicate to employees as well as function safely around construction equipment
